Overview

Poland's Type A Work Permit is the most common permit for foreign nationals seeking employment with Polish companies. As the fastest-growing EU economy, Poland offers excellent opportunities for skilled workers in IT, manufacturing, and services sectors.

Eligibility Requirements

1
Job offer from registered Polish employer
2
Minimum salary of PLN 4,666 gross/month
3
Employer has conducted labor market test (unless exempt)
4
Valid passport with 6+ months validity
5
Health insurance coverage
6
Clean criminal record
7
Proof of qualifications (if required for role)

Salary Requirements

generalPLN 4,666 gross/month (approx. €1,100)
skilledComparable to Polish employees
it sectorPLN 8,000-15,000+ depending on experience

Note: Must not be below minimum wage or comparable Polish salary

Application Timeline

1

Job Placement

5 days

Get placed with Polish employer

2

Employer Application

1-2 weeks

Company files permit application

3

Voivodeship Processing

4-12 weeks

Regional office reviews application

4

Work Permit Issued

1 week

Permit delivered to employer

5

Visa Application

2-4 weeks

Apply for Type D visa

6

Arrival in Poland

As planned

Start employment
